Hi all, I have double-pane windows throughout my house, and two of them have what looks like seal failure, with moisture/air trapped between the panes. One is an upper sash and the other is a lower sash. From what I’ve read online, it seems this isn’t something that can be fixed with a simple repair kit. Either the sealed double-pane glass/IGU or the complete sash needs to be replaced, but hopefully not the entire window and frame. Does this sound right? My other problem is identifying the manufacturer/model. I found these markings on the windows: Thermal Weld Double Hung VSDH GWT-K-1 NFRC 100/200 — CODE: POL, SERIES: 1120, POL-M-033 11-M I’ve attached screenshots of both labels. Does anyone recognize these, or know another way to identify the manufacturer/model so I can find the correct replacement sash or IGU myself before resorting to a window repair company?
